如何配置服务器上端口
-
配置服务器上的端口需要以下步骤:
-
确定服务器操作系统:首先,了解服务器的操作系统是基于Linux还是Windows。这决定了您使用的命令和工具。
-
确定端口号:确定您要配置的端口号。常见的端口号有80(HTTP)、443(HTTPS)、22(SSH)、3306(MySQL)等等。您可以根据您的需求选择不同的端口号。
-
配置防火墙:如果服务器有防火墙,您需要通过防火墙允许该端口的访问。具体的步骤会因服务器使用的防火墙软件而有所不同。例如,如果您使用的是Linux服务器并使用的是iptables防火墙,您可以使用以下命令允许端口访问:
sudo iptables -A INPUT -p tcp --dport 端口号 -j ACCEPT -
配置网络:如果服务器的防火墙和网络设备允许该端口访问,您还需要配置网络以确保端口能够正确转发。具体配置方法会因操作系统而有所不同。
-
配置应用程序:如果您要配置的是特定应用程序的端口,您需要进一步配置该应用程序以监听指定的端口。这通常需要编辑应用程序配置文件,并设置正确的端口号。
-
重新启动服务器:完成以上步骤后,您需要重新启动服务器以使配置生效。您可以使用以下命令重启Linux服务器:
sudo shutdown -r now
配置服务器上的端口可能需涉及到多个方面,具体步骤可能因服务器使用的操作系统和应用程序而有所不同。以上是一个基本的指南,可以帮助您开始配置服务器上的端口。请确保在进行任何配置之前备份服务器数据,并小心操作以避免给服务器安全带来风险。
1年前 -
-
配置服务器上的端口需要遵循一系列的步骤和设置。下面是配置服务器上端口的五个主要步骤:
-
了解端口和协议:
在配置服务器上的端口之前,首先需要了解端口和协议的概念。端口是用于在互联网上标识特定应用程序或服务的数字。协议则是定义了数据在网络上如何传输的一组规则和约定,例如TCP和UDP协议。 -
打开或关闭端口:
在服务器上配置端口的第一步是确定是否需要打开或关闭特定的端口。有些端口可能已经默认打开,并且与特定的服务或应用程序相关联,而其他端口可能需要手动打开或关闭。 -
配置防火墙规则:
防火墙是服务器安全的重要组成部分,用于限制网络流量并保护服务器免受潜在的攻击。要配置服务器上的端口,您需要修改防火墙规则以允许或拒绝特定端口的数据流量。这通常可以通过配置防火墙软件或使用网络安全设备来完成。 -
转发端口:
在某些情况下,您可能需要配置服务器上的端口转发。端口转发是指将到达服务器一个端口的数据流量重定向到另一个端口上的过程。这通常用于将外部网络上的请求转发到内部服务器上运行的应用程序或服务。 -
测试端口连通性:
在完成配置服务器上的端口后,最后一个步骤是测试端口的连通性。您可以使用网络工具,如telnet、ping或nc等工具来测试某个端口是否能够成功建立连接。这样可以确保您的配置已正确生效,并且端口可以按预期工作。
1年前 -
-
在配置服务器上的端口时,需要考虑以下几个方面:网络配置、防火墙配置、服务配置和端口验证。下面详细介绍每个方面的步骤。
一、网络配置
- 确定服务器的IP地址:在服务器中输入
ipconfig(Windows)或ifconfig(Linux)命令,查看服务器的IP地址。 - 确定服务器的网络连接方式:通过以太网、Wi-Fi或其他网络方式连接服务器。
- 确定服务器所连网络的子网掩码和网关:在服务器中输入
ipconfig(Windows)或ifconfig(Linux)命令,查看子网掩码和网关。
二、防火墙配置
服务器上的防火墙需要配置以允许特定端口的流量通过。根据服务器所使用的操作系统的不同,防火墙配置方式也有所不同。-
Windows服务器:
a. 打开Windows防火墙设置:在控制面板中找到“Windows Defender 防火墙”或“Windows Defender Firewall”。
b. 配置入站规则:选择“高级设置”,在左侧的面板中选择“入站规则”,然后新建规则。
c. 配置出站规则:同样在“高级设置”中选择“出站规则”,然后新建规则。
d. 配置规则属性:按照向导的指示,选择端口和协议(TCP或UDP),并指定允许的IP地址范围。 -
Linux服务器:
a. 使用iptables命令设置防火墙规则:sudo iptables -A INPUT -p tcp --dport <port_number> -j ACCEPT这个命令会允许指定端口的TCP流量通过。如果需要允许UDP流量,使用
-p udp参数。
b. 使用iptables-save命令保存设置:sudo iptables-save > /etc/iptables/rules.v4c. 使用iptables-restore命令重新加载设置:
sudo iptables-restore < /etc/iptables/rules.v4
三、服务配置
在服务器上部署的应用程序可能会使用特定的端口进行通信。以下是一些常见的服务及其默认端口:- HTTP:80端口
- HTTPS:443端口
- SSH:22端口
- FTP:20和21端口
- MySQL:3306端口
- SMTP:25端口
- POP3:110端口
- IMAP:143端口
如果需要配置其他服务的端口,需要访问相应服务的文档或设置页面,并按照其指示进行配置。
四、端口验证
在完成服务器端口配置后,需要验证端口是否成功打开。以下是一些常用的端口验证方法:-
使用Telnet命令:在本地计算机上打开命令提示符或终端窗口,然后输入以下命令:
telnet <server_ip> <port_number>如果Telnet连接成功,则说明端口已打开。
-
使用网络端口扫描工具:例如,Nmap是一个常用的网络端口扫描工具,可以扫描指定IP地址的端口是否开放。
在配置服务器上的端口时,建议仅打开必要的端口,并根据需要定期验证和审查服务器上的端口配置,以确保服务器的安全性。
1年前 - 确定服务器的IP地址:在服务器中输入